Scott N Rathje

March 12, 1960 — January 12, 2008

Hastings resident, Scott N. Rathje, 47 died Saturday, January 12, 2008 at Mary Lanning Memorial Hospital, Hastings, NE. Services will be Thursday, January 17, 2008 at 10:00 AM at the Faith Lutheran Church, Hastings, NE with the Rev. Carl Rehwaldt officiating. Burial will be in the Greenwood Cemetery, York, NE at 2PM. Visitation will be Wednesday, January 16, 2008 from 9 AM to 9 PM at the Brand-Wilson Funeral Home and Cremation Service and 1 hour prior to service time at the church. Condolences may be sent to the family from www.brandwilson.com. Scott was born, March 12, 1960, to Harry and Donna (Quick) Rathje in York, NE. He was baptized on April 3rd 1960. He graduated from York High School in 1978. He married Rosie Nielson, August 4, 1989. They moved to Hastings in 1989 coming from Sydney, NE. He was the manager for the D.T.E. Rail Car Services in Hastings, and Grand Island, NE. He also worked for the Glover Group and Cornhusker Rail all in the past 25 years. He was a member of the Faith Lutheran Church, Hastings, NE. He is survived by his wife, Rosie of Hastings, NE, 1 daughter Lacey, at home, and 2 sons, Damon serving in Iraq and Seth at home, his mother Donna Rathje of York, NE, 3 sisters and brother-in-laws, Robin Handley and husband Wes, of Edmund, OK, Rhonda Vanicek and husband Mike of Grand Island, NE, Peggy Johnson and husband Arnold of Albion, NE, mother-in-law, Lamila Nielson of Sydney, NE, and special friend Kevin Koepke and family of Hastings, NE. He was preceded in death by his father, Harry. In lieu of flowers, memorials may be given to the Red Cross, the Faith Lutheran Church or the American Heart Association.
